Boost Your Android Productivity: Google Search Widget Gets a Shortcut Upgrade
Teh Google Search widget on your Android phone just got a whole lot more powerful. A recent update introduced a hidden feature that lets you add a shortcut to your favorite Google features,making it easier than ever to access facts and complete tasks quickly.
this new functionality, first spotted by Lifehacker [[1]], is a game-changer for anyone who relies on their Android device for daily tasks. Imagine being able to instantly check the weather, translate a word, or get sports scores without ever leaving your home screen.
How to Unlock the Power of Shortcuts
getting started is simple:
- Update Your Google App: Make sure you’re running the latest version of the Google app (version 16.3.34 or above). You can check for updates in the Google Play Store.
- Navigate to Settings: Open the Google app and tap on your profile icon in the top right corner. Select “Settings” from the menu.
- Customize Your Widget: Scroll down and tap on “Customize Search Widget.” Here, you can personalize the widget’s appearance by adjusting the color and transparency.
- Add your Shortcut: Scroll down further to the “Shortcuts” section. You’ll find a variety of options, including Translate, Song Search, Weather, Translate (Camera), Translate (Text), Sports, Dictionary, Homework, and Finance. Tap the “+” button next to the shortcut you want to add.
- Preview and Confirm: You’ll see a preview of the shortcut before you confirm. once you’re happy with your choice, tap “Add.”
